Head to head by decade
| Decade | Botswana | Spain |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 8.7% | 3.0% | 5.8% | Botswana |
| 2010s | 4.8% | 1.2% | 3.6% | Botswana |
| 2020s | 5.7% | 3.5% | 2.2% | Botswana |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
